It was a chilly start to our Sunday with lows this morning in the upper 30s to lower 40s. We will see sunshine today mixed with some clouds at times with highs mainly in the mid 50s. It will also be a little blustery at times.

The winds will relax this evening and the sky will be clear overnight. That will set the stage for a cold night...cold enough in fact for at least some scattered frost. Most lows should settle into the mid 30s tomorrow morning. So, you need to protect your plants with the frost potential in the offing.

We will begin a warm-up tomorrow with a sunny sky and highs in the low to mid 60s. 70s return by Tuesday, and we will have extremely nice weather through Thursday with lots of sunshine.

Our next storm system will roll in Friday and bring the chance of showers and maybe a few storms.
